Family | ASTERACEAE |
Genus species | Othonna primulina DC. trib. Senecioneae |
Habitat | grassland |
Description | glabrous, leaves crowded at apex of branchlets, obovate, obtuse, sessile, tapered to base, denticulate, capitula solitary, phyllaries 5-6, ligules 5-6 |
Size | 5-10cm |
Color | yellow |
Bloom | late spring |
Ca | |
Type | succulent subshrub |
Cultivation | mesic, slightly humous, sunny site alpine house, moist, rich, drained soil, sun |
Propagation | seed in spring, barely covered, germ. 1 month, 16-21°C cuttings in late summer |
Territory |
Africa
Southern Africa (Cape Provinces) |
